One of the film's greatest strengths is its character dynamic. Tiger is portrayed not as an infallible superhero, but as a man weary of his violent profession. His dry wit and stoicism mask a loneliness that is palpable, making his vulnerability around Zoya feel earned rather than forced. Zoya, conversely, is not a damsel in distress. In a refreshing twist for the genre, she is revealed to be an ISI agent, Tiger’s Pakistani counterpart. This revelation transforms the film from a standard romance into a tragedy of star-crossed lovers—Indian and Pakistani agents forced by their nations to be enemies, yet bound by their hearts.
The film introduces the audience to "Tiger," played by Salman Khan, a rugged, no-nonsense agent working for India’s intelligence agency, RAW. The title, translating to "Once There Was a Tiger," sets a tone of legend and nostalgia, suggesting that the protagonist is a figure of mythic proportions. The narrative arc follows Tiger as he is sent on a routine surveillance mission in Dublin to monitor a scientist suspected of leaking missile technology. However, the mission takes an unexpected turn when he falls for Zoya, the scientist’s caretaker, played by Katrina Kaif. Ek Tha Tiger, directed by Kabir Khan, is a 2012 Indian action thriller film that tells the story of two undercover agents, Avinash "Tiger" Singh Rathore (Salman Khan) and Zoya Humaimi (Katrina Kaif), who fall in love while on a mission.
